Is It Possible to Combine Worker Cooperatives with Unions? Here’s How!

Unfortunately, many people who are members of worker coops think there is no need to organize a union because “we are our own boss”. What this doesn’t account for is that larger coops have managers in addition to workers. There then is the potential exploitation of workers by management, even with the managers’ good intentions. On the other hand many unions in the US have lost their vision of how to organize the workplace.  These unions don’t know what to make of coops who make organizing the work-place their emphasize. This article demonstrates the collective creativity of some workers and synthesized worker coops and union organizing.
